Flood Insurance: Private Policies Count Towards Continuous Coverage

New rules make it easier for citizens to maintain continuous flood insurance coverage, even when switching from a federal program to a private policy. This means previous private insurance will be recognized, potentially helping to avoid higher premiums or loss of discounts.
Key points
Private flood insurance will now be recognized as continuous coverage, just like federal program insurance.
This change can help property owners maintain lower premiums and avoid penalties for gaps in coverage.
